Well, I've read all the long threads about how accurate forum members' guns are, if it's a MOA gun, etc...and while I don't offer a definitive answer to that question, I was shocked at my 556's performance at the range yesterday!
This is the first time I've got a sighting system set up (Comp ML2, 4MOA), and trying to sight it in I got consistent 5 shot groups under 1'' at 50 yds. While some may say, well that's about 2 MOA, yes, I understand but I think it's somewhat better than that given:
1) I was not on a bench rest, but prone using a shifty backpack, trying to sight it in quick before I died of the heat
2) I was not using a scope, but a 4 MOA dot at the brightest, largest level so I could see it in the sunlight and last but not least
3) my shooting skills are always a work in progress.
I was using cheapo Wal-Mart Federal 55 gr FMJ. Range temp 96F, 2-4KT wind. The 556 groups are the one in the center and to the right of center. Two of the other sub 1'' groups were off the target on the cardboard and not pictured as I sighted in my Aimpoint. The other random shots were familiarization rounds and shots from a friend's M95. The shots in the center were my last 2 rounds after getting the Aimpoint where I wanted it.
